c n mm (n t CR-Of f ic e Le t t e r See Last Pasi * o' *w AM5TC - Chicago l?5 Technical Manager Industrial Maintenance Coatings_________ J______ a.ft May 15, 1972 IVtIKt FDA Preposed Lead Regulations FDA PHOPOSSD LEAD fgGUUT Ig.'S As you know because of recent proposed FDA Regulations there Is a program In effect to reduce lead and/or toxic heavy metal content of all Professional Coatings and Trade Sales price list items, with the exception of Industrial Maintenance. However, since we do not know how these regulations will ultimately be Interpreted we are suggesting the following: (1) Consider the use of substitute driers when lead drier or litharge ere presently used and other lead pigments arc not being used (l.e., Metalastlc II), (2) Suggest possible replacements of red lead or basic lead sillco chromate (primers). (3) Summarize your position as to what car. be done to formulate a relatively non-toxic primer keeping In mine that chromates ray be curtailed in the future. At this time we do not need to sake formulation changes but the purpose of this letter is to develop information and to stimulate your thinking, so as to protect ourselves from being caught unprepared against potential restrictions, j Attached is a list, by laboratory, of the products tn be considered. 0007--SWP--038210 V c c CONFIDENTIAL Our approach: Phase I (1) Do you already have any infomation on lead free alternate formulas? How do they compare to lead containing line Items? How are properties effected by lead removal; 1. e#, Tile Clad II and C&H primer without lead pigment? (2) Have yon looked at alternate lnhlbltlve pigments such es Zinc oxide, zinc molybdate, Susan, zinc dust, etc? (3) What other approaches can we take l.e,, increasing chemical resistance of vehicle? (la) Kow tolerant are Zinc Rich coatings of a lesser degree of surface preparation i.c., Zinc Clad 5? This may be an approach in case our lr.hibitive primers are severely restricted. Phase II Develop and evaluate lead free alternates in case ve need to make a change.
